Construction Project Waste Handling

Overview of the Course

Construction projects generate significant waste, including materials like concrete, metals, wood, and packaging. Efficient waste handling is essential to reduce environmental impact, lower costs, and ensure regulatory compliance. Pertecnica Engineering’s Construction Project Waste Handling course provides a comprehensive guide to managing and minimizing construction waste. This course covers waste identification, segregation, on-site storage, disposal options, and recycling techniques specific to the construction industry. Participants will learn practical approaches to handle waste effectively, improving project sustainability and operational efficiency.

Detailed Course Module

Module 1: Understanding Waste in Construction Projects

  • Overview of common waste types generated in construction: concrete, metal, wood, and hazardous waste
  • Environmental and financial impacts of construction waste
  • Introduction to the waste hierarchy: reduce, reuse, recycle, and dispose

Module 2: Waste Assessment and Planning

  • Conducting a waste assessment to identify waste streams and volumes
  • Developing a site-specific waste management plan
  • Setting waste reduction goals and establishing KPIs for waste handling performance

Module 3: Waste Segregation and On-Site Collection

  • Best practices for segregating waste at the construction site to facilitate recycling
  • Setting up collection points for different waste types: hazardous, recyclable, and general waste
  • Ensuring safe and compliant on-site waste storage practices

Module 4: Recycling and Reuse Techniques

  • Recycling options for common construction materials like concrete, wood, and metal
  • Innovative techniques for reusing materials to minimize waste
  • Case studies on successful recycling and reuse practices in construction projects

Module 5: Disposal Methods and Regulatory Compliance

  • Overview of waste disposal methods: landfilling, incineration, and waste-to-energy
  • Hazardous waste disposal guidelines and safety measures
  • Ensuring compliance with local and national waste handling regulations

Module 6: Sustainable Waste Reduction Strategies

  • Practical approaches to reduce waste during the design, procurement, and construction phases
  • Implementing lean construction techniques to prevent material waste
  • Leveraging modular construction and prefabrication to minimize waste generation

Module 7: Documentation and Reporting for Compliance

  • Accurate tracking and documentation of waste generation and disposal
  • Reporting procedures for compliance with environmental regulations
  • Tools for analyzing waste data and improving waste management practices over time

Module 8: Hands-On Workshop

  • Exercises in developing waste handling plans for real-life construction scenarios
  • Practical problem-solving activities for common construction waste challenges
  • Group discussions and peer reviews to refine waste handling approaches
